    Are you using the phone on Verizon? If so, why isn't the phone number on it from your state?

    And in what country/state are the people you wish to call?

    Those phone cards that you linked are designed to allow inexpensive international calls while allowing you to call a local or toll-free number. But those calls will still use minutes on your cell phone in addition to the minutes on the card.
